S1 and S2 are two hollow concentric sphere enclosing charges Q1 and 2Q How will the electric flux through the sphere S1 change if a medium of dielectric?

When a dielectric medium is introduced between the two concentric spheres S1 and S2, the electric flux through S1 will remain unchanged. This is because the electric flux is determined by the charge enclosed within the surface, as described by Gauss's law. Since S1 encloses only charge Q1, the electric flux through S1 is solely dependent on that charge, irrespective of the presence of the dielectric medium. The dielectric affects the electric field within the medium but does not alter the total enclosed charge.
